  • 1.  Clients from Win7Pro-64bit cannot connect to SEMP server

    Posted Oct 12, 2011 12:32 PM

    Hello,
    I got some laptops with Win764bit and i deployed the clients.
    The managed client was installed on the workstation, but there is no connection to SEMP:
    -missing green icon
    -in Troubleshooting\Management\ "everything" looks fine except Server:Offline
    -I cannot see as ussualy the pc's in SEMP console after install
    The SEMP works just fine for any other workstations\clients I have (WinXp32bit and couple of Win7Pro-64bit).
    Only on these new laptops with Win7 64 the client don't see the server.
    There is no firewall issue.
    I suspect that is something with the last upgrade on server when I moved from 11.0.5002.333 to 11.0.7000.975 (the existing clients on Win7-64bit where updated...not with fresh install as I'm trying to do now).

    You can try to replace sylink file manually. 

    If didn't help, sylink monitor logs can help to dignosis issue.
